Subject: [PATCH 3/4] timer: clean up timer initializers

Over time, timer initializers became messy with unnecessarily
duplicated codes which are inconsistently spread across timer.h and
timer.c.

This patch cleans up timer initializers.

* timer.c::__init_timer() is renamed to do_init_timer().

* __TIMER_INITIALIZER() added.  It takes @flags and all initializers
  are wrappers around it.

* init_timer[_on_stack]_key() now take @flags.

* __init_timer[_on_stack]() added.  They take @flags and all init
  macros are wrappers around them.

* __setup_timer[_on_stack]() added.  It uses __init_timer() and takes
  @flags.  All setup macros are wrappers around the two.

Note that this patch doesn't add missing init/setup combinations -
e.g. init_timer_deferrable_on_stack().  Adding missing ones is
trivial.
